A 20-year-old woman from Bikita, Zimbabwe has been jailed for 15 years after a court convicted her of r@ping her husband’s 15-year-old half-brother. Magistrate Innocent Bepura sentenced her at the Masvingo Regional Court on 21 May 2026. She had pleaded not guilty to aggravated indecent assault but was found guilty after a full trial.

According to TellZim, the prosecution told the court the incident happened in February 2026. The boy had gone to his brother’s home in Soma Village, Bikita, to ask for money for sports. His brother was not there. “The accused invited the boy to stay the night, assuring him that her husband would return the following day,” said prosecutor Nixon Chamisa.

The prosecution said that evening, the woman made the boy a bed in the dining room. Later, the prosecution said, she returned, showed him pornographic videos on her phone, and fondled him. The prosecution told the court she then went to her bedroom, came back wearing only underwear, and dragged the boy into her room, where she r@ped him.

The prosecution also said the woman threatened the boy the next morning. She told him her husband had a history of violence at work and would kill him if he spoke out.

The court heard that the boy told his aunt, who beat him and told him to keep quiet. She then called the boy’s mother to collect him. Once in his mother’s care, the boy told her everything. Other relatives opposed involving the police, the court heard, but the mother reported the matter.

In her defence, the woman denied the charges. She said the boy initiated the contact and that she gave in because she had been “s3x-starved” during her husband’s month-long absence. Magistrate Bepura rejected her defence and sentenced her to 15 years in prison.
